dd-wrt enabled
Pros: Love dd-wrt on this router. First day after unpacking the router, I voided the warranty by installing dd-wrt v.24 micro. Lot of routers (other brands) reboot automatically, but I have not encountered that problem with this router. Only reason I installed dd-wrt is to use dns-o-matic (free) to update my ip address, so I can connect to my computer remotely.
Cons: After changing any major settings router blocks access to configuration page (sometimes, not always). Need to unplug and replug the power cable. Don't worry, it won't reset the router. Again, all with dd-wrt. It's not a big deal since it's not linksys's fault and you hardly need to change settings on routers (not a everyday job).
Overall Review: Don't install dd-wrt standard. Only micro works best. You won't miss anything, trust me. In case you mess up the router with dd-wrt, there is always hope until you smell any burning chip. Google search how to de-brick wrt54g. BIOS BUG
Pros: Newegg RMA. I am a newegg fan for over 4 years. Service is greatly improved over the last couple years. Hardware raid. Took to long time to figure out that you need to press ctrl + i during boot to get into raid config. Board looks very nice.
Cons: Faulty bios. First tried to install Linux, couldn't do it. Tried with all kind of combination. Then decided to go with xp, couldn't do it either. At the installation screen, screen goes blank. If you plan to do linux, stay away. Also, asus support!, call the customer support line, you will realize how bad it is. I used to be asus fan, but because of their service I quit.
Overall Review: Bought a Intel BOXDG33TLM, even though rating is low, worked perfectly for linux (fedora 9). I called Intel, Asus, Gigabyte and tried to find out about their support. Intel is best, second Gigabyte. Couldn't get any support from Asus!, not even from their website.
